Handover Note — Director transition, Ralbeck Retail Group

To branch managers, from outgoing to incoming director. Training budget for next year: hold at current levels, plus 8% for the Stonemere onboarding programme. No external vendor renewals without sign-off. Fenlow branch overspent last cycle; watch it. Quarterly reporting continues as is. Unspent funds revert centrally, not to branches. Allocation priorities follow the direction set out below.

board note of yagug-taweg: Only 34 of the 546 pilot accounts renewed Norael, so a churn review is set for April 24. Zorvanox Freight is in early talks to buy Oliwynox Works for about $200.7 million.

Subject: Firmware channel handover — Brindlecore

Plugin authors: the Brindlecore device-firmware update channel now points at the `stable-2` track. Push signed bundles only; unsigned uploads bounce. Marit owns rollbacks through end of month. Update your build scripts to verify against the channel key, which follows below.

signing key of bahaf-bagaf = bky19_uiUxDExuKwEKEZfEG19

The Broomcart sweeper walks our staging clusters every night and flags orphaned resources — volumes, stray load balancers, forgotten Finchly test stacks — then deletes anything unclaimed after 72 hours. New folks: tag your resources or they will vanish. To query or exempt resources, hit the internal sweeper API, authenticating with the key below.

gateway credential: qvz23-XSZTNBjrucz4Q49XMT1TuVw